Find all solutions to the equation equation (x - 1)^2 = -4.
tatuchka [14]

Answer:

x = 1±2i

Step-by-step explanation:

(x - 1)^2 = -4.

Take the square root of each side

sqrt( (x - 1)^2) = sqrt(-4)

Sqrt(ab) = sqrt(a)sqrt(b)

We know the sqrt(4) = 2 and the sqrt(-1) = ±i

x-1 = ±2i

Add 1 to each side

x-1+1 = 1±2i

x = 1±2i
